Subject: Tracing cut-over complete — Lanternline services

Team,

The cut-over to distributed tracing across the Lanternline microservices finished last night. All services now propagate trace context through the gateway, and span sampling runs at the collector rather than per-service, which eliminated the gaps we saw during the pilot. Please keep legacy trace headers enabled for one more release so older clients don't break. For reference, the collector currently runs with these settings.

config for faduf-yahap:
[lamvan]
team = rusael
access_code = ac_ac22dc
owner = druius.istdor
host = lamvan.novacio.example
port = 8443
peer = soreth.xolmario.corp
salt = 0768e68d
pin = 8310

# Flaglight Rollouts — Approvals

Quick version for on-call: any rollout touching more than 5% of traffic needs an approval in Flaglight before the ramp continues. Kill switches don't need approval — just flip them and note it in the incident channel. Scheduled ramps pause automatically if error budget burns hot. If you're stuck at 2 a.m. with a pending approval, there's one person authorized to override, and that's the approver below.

account owner for tagep-bafof: Norael Gilax Juleth

- [ ] Key ceremony, step 7: before sealing the Pennyforge signing key, rerun the currency-conversion sanity script. We've been bitten by half-cent rounding drift in the Lurian franc tables before, so eyeball the diff, don't just trust green. Once totals reconcile, unlock the ceremony laptop's offline vault using the recovery passphrase printed just below this item.

vault phrase of kaduf-baweg = norael-julox-raleth-wenok-eliir-ulamir-ulair-norwyn-rusion